Under the direct supervision of the Re:Build project Manager, and technical supervision of the Monitoring, Evaluation, Accountability and Learning Coordinator (MEAL), the MEAL Senior Officer shall be responsible for the overall collection, summarizing, compiling and dissemination, storing and timely reporting of all forms of data in the Livelihood program. The MEAL Senior Officer will work closely with all program staff to ensure the quality and consistency of program data collection using mobile toolkits, manage database platform and conduct data analysis to inform program decision making. They will also drive projects’ adaptation and continuous improvement based on the evidence and learning gathered through analyzed data, including client feedback. This role will also provide ongoing technical support in the management of mobile data collection platform (CommCare and PowerBi) and training to the program staff who are conducting mobile data collection, data analysis and client management. They will supervise and head the MEAL department. They shall coordinate with program managers and officers in sharing monitoring and evaluation information/results and support in preparation and dissemination of program reports and program design.

Key Responsibilities

MEAL Technical Oversight

Lead the MEAL system and processes for the IRC Re:Build project in harmony with the MEAL Country and Global Strategy throughout the project cycle which include:

  • Use learning, evidence, and data from previous projects to inform project proposal design;
  • Develop logical frameworks, MEAL plans, digital data collection tools, processes for online data management;
  • Develop and manage information management systems for monitoring and evaluation and generate periodic reports to inform and guide programs;
  • Oversee implementation of MEAL systems through regular field monitoring visits and tracking of Key Performance Indicators at the facility and camp level;
  • Establish and ensure timely data flow, quality checks, and audits, and updating of data visualization;
  • Supervise MEAL field activities;
  • Undertake regular analysis of monitoring data and work closely with program coordinators and managers to facilitate decision-making for real-time program adaptation;
  • Produce quality reports and updating dashboards with key findings that foster learning and decision-making and share in project cycle management meetings and team meetings;
  • Identify, detail, and share lessons learned to improve services and results for our clients.
  • Participate actively in the enforcement of Quality Assurance (QA), Quality Control (QC) and Quality Improvement (QI) measures for all field program interventions
  • Engage in the design, method, and conduct of surveys such as baseline and end line, and the commission of evaluations in coordination with colleagues and partners;
  • Advocate for and support the expansion of standard mobile data technology and online dashboard to enhance timeliness and quality of data collection, analysis and visualization;
  • Ensure a high level of communication and close working relationships with the project team, project implementers, and other key stakeholders
  • Join and contribute to IRC’s effort in meeting its internal and external accountability commitments through the implementation of sound accountability, client feedback, and response mechanisms.

Data Collection and Analysis

Support data gathering and collection activities, to include:

  • Creation of electronic surveys using open-source tools like CommCare.
  • Staff training on use of mobile data collection tablets and surveying
  • Assisting center staff in approaches to surveying clients at the center and also remotely, providing guidance and feedback on survey data collection.

Support survey development to respond to program monitoring, reporting and learning needs, monitor the quality of data collection, and provide additional guidance to staff after reviewing collected data.

Run system-based reports to provide program staff and management with updated program statistics on clients registered and by activity that are disaggregated by sex, age, nationality and location.

Monitoring and Evaluation System management

  • Manage the CommCare application used for program data storage and analysis, suggesting needed modifications and updates with the support of the ERD Technical Unit and management
  • Train program and center staff on CommCare and entering and using system data
  • Troubleshoot any issues with data uploads and synching, and work with program staff to ensure high quality survey data and understanding of data collection procedures.

Leadership and partnership:

  • Provide leadership on all technical aspects and actions of MEAL regarding the livelihood project; respond to program needs; foster high standards and practices for quality data, analysis, and reports. Enable accountability to clients, partners, and donors;
  • Improve MEAL systems and approaches and foster learning;
  • Represent IRC at technical meetings, forums, and other events & build partnership within IRC and other areas of expertise;
  • Champion design, access and use of data by leaders and partners for shared learning and evidence-based decision-making;
  • Collaborate with MEAL teams within and outside IRC to support harmonization of MEAL systems and approaches, sharing capacity and experiences.

Human Resources:

  • Administratively and technically supervise MEAL officers, Assistants and enumerators as appropriate.
  • Coordinate, lead, mentor and support a dynamic small to medium team of MEAL staff; foster timely and high-quality achievement, and an inclusive and respectful team climate;
  • Promote the growth and development of others in IRC teams and partners in MEAL: Lead and craft high-quality technical training and learning materials for partners, colleagues, and junior staff;
  • Participate in the recruitment and onboarding of program MEAL officers, assistants, and (if relevant) external consultants.
